About the Company, History & Role in India
Tata Motors Limited is one of India’s largest and most respected automobile manufacturers. Founded in 1945 as Tata Engineering and Locomotive Company (TELCO), the company is part of the prestigious Tata Group. Initially focused on commercial vehicles, Tata Motors later expanded into passenger vehicles and became a major force in India’s automotive industry.
A significant milestone came in 2008 with the launch of the Tata Nano, aimed at making car ownership affordable for millions. Over time, Tata Motors shifted its focus towards safety, design, and innovation, producing highly successful models like Nexon and Punch. The company is also a leader in electric vehicles (EVs) in India, contributing to sustainable mobility.
Tata Motors operates globally and owns iconic brands like Jaguar and Land Rover. In India, it plays a crucial role in job creation, industrial growth, and technological advancement.

Manufacturing Plants – Locations & Production
Tata Motors operates multiple manufacturing facilities across India:
Major Plants
- Pune (Maharashtra)
- Sanand (Gujarat)
- Jamshedpur (Jharkhand)
- Lucknow (Uttar Pradesh)
- Dharwad (Karnataka)
Products Manufactured
- Passenger vehicles (cars, SUVs)
- Commercial vehicles (trucks, buses)
- Electric vehicles
- Engines and components

Digital Transformation in Tata Motors Manufacturing
Tata Motors Limited is rapidly adopting digital technologies to enhance manufacturing efficiency and productivity. The integration of Industry 4.0 practices, such as IoT (Internet of Things), data analytics, and AI-driven systems, has transformed traditional factory operations into smart manufacturing environments.
These technologies allow real-time monitoring of production processes, reducing errors and improving quality. Workers are now required to interact with digital systems, making basic technical knowledge increasingly important. For factory workers and technicians, this shift means learning new skills related to automation and digital tools.
Digital transformation also improves workplace safety by identifying risks and preventing accidents. Automated systems handle hazardous tasks, reducing the burden on workers.
